The Assisted Dying Bill Scotland has been published today. Humanists UK welcomes the bill and hopes it passes the next stage, but urges politicians not to ignore people like Tony Nicklinson, who would not be eligible for the proposed law. With the election campaign now at the half way point, both the Conservatives and Labour issued a rallying call to supporters. Tony Blair used the launching of Labour’s rural affairs manifesto to urge disenchanted Labour voters, particularly those in marginal constituencies to back Labour.
